Description
Summary:This dataset includes chemical, discrete sample, physical and profile data collected from LOUIS S. ST. LAURENT in the Beaufort Sea and Northwest Passage from 1997-08-31 to 1997-09-16 and retrieved during cruise CARINA/18SN19970831. These data include ALKALINITY, CHLOROFLUOROCARBON-11 (CFC-11), CHLOROFLUOROCARBON-113 (CFC-113), CHLOROFLUOROCARBON-12 (CFC-12), Carbon tetrachloride (CCL4), DISSOLVED INORGANIC CARBON, HYDROSTATIC PRESSURE, Potential temperature (theta), SALINITY and WATER TEMPERATURE. The instruments used to collect these data include CTD and bottle. These data were collected by E. Peter Jones and Kumiko Azetsu-Scott of Bedford Institute of Oceanography (BIO), Fiona McLaughlin of Fisheries and Oceans Canada, Institute of Ocean Sciences, and Kelly K. Falkner of Oregon State CEOAS (OSU-CEOAS) as part of the CARINA/18SN19970831 dataset.
